Details for MBH (Thousand BTU/h)
Introduction : MBH is a unit of power denoting 1,000 BTU per hour. It's commonly used in the heating, ventilation, and air conditioning (HVAC) industry to rate the output of furnaces, boilers, and heat pumps.
History & Origin : Emerging with industrial HVAC system standardization, MBH simplified larger BTU/h values. The abbreviation comes from ‘M’ as the Roman numeral for 1,000 and ‘BH’ for BTU per hour.
Current Use : Used across North America in HVAC system specifications, equipment manuals, and energy assessments. MBH ratings help professionals size heating systems to meet residential or commercial space requirements.
Details for Petajoule per Second (Very High Power Unit)
Introduction : A petajoule per second represents a colossal power output of 10¹⁵ joules transferred every second. This unit is not used in everyday contexts, but rather for describing extraordinary energy events, such as massive explosions or planetary-scale energy processes.
History & Origin : The petajoule per second emerged from the expansion of SI prefixes to handle astronomical or industrial-scale energies. Though not commonly seen, it’s crucial in advanced energy systems modeling or nuclear physics scenarios.
Current Use : Used in astrophysics, fusion energy research, and simulations involving global power generation. It might describe the power of supervolcano eruptions, asteroid impacts, or futuristic propulsion systems in theoretical studies.

How to convert Mbh(s) to Petajoule Second(es)?
To convert Mbh(s) to Petajoule Second(es), multiply the number of Mbhs by 2.9307107E-13 because one Mbh equals 2.9307107E-13 Petajoule Seconds.
Formula: Petajoule Seconds = Mbhs × 2.9307107E-13.
This is a standard rule used in power conversions.
